Rekeying

A locksmith in a car can rekey your lock to ensure it can be used with another set of keys. The process involves changing the pins or wafers in your lock to match a different key. Many car owners opt to change their locks after they lose or damage to a key or when they change from one vehicle to another.

It's always best to hire professionals for this kind of job. Locksmiths have the tools, equipment, and experience to get the job done efficiently and accurately. They can also give advice on how to keep the lock in good condition for a longer life and better performance. It is possible to rekey a car's lock by yourself however, you should only attempt it if you have experience and the appropriate equipment. If you don't, you may damage the car's lock or even its wiring.

Rekeying is a much less costly alternative to replacing the locks on your vehicle. The process can be performed by locksmiths or mechanics. You should compare the prices of these services prior to making a decision.
